問題タブ [compass]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
3 に答える
3983 参照

magento - Magento CE 1.9 で rwd スキン SCSS をコンパイルできない

rwdCE 1.9 / EE 1.14 で提供されているスキンに基づいて Magento スキンを作成しようとしています。ただし、SCSS をコンパイルしようとすると (クリーン インストールで のファイルを削除した後/skin/frontend/rwd/default/css)、次のエラーが発生します。

の 541 行目scss/core/_common.scssは次のとおりです。

そして、周囲の引用符を - から削除すると、.button正常にコンパイルされます。ただし、これは Magento の新規インストールであるため、ファイルをコンパイルするためにファイルを編集する必要がありますか? 私が見逃したコンパスの構成設定などはありますか?

ありがとう

0 投票する
1 に答える
221 参照

sass - コンパイルされたcssにないsassコンパスのインポート

私はsass 3.4.2とcompass 1.0.1を実行しており、コンパスをgrunt-contrib-compassでコンパイルしています。

Zurb Foundation scss ファイルをマスター スタイルシートにインポートしていますが、いくつかのインポートがコンパイルされた css に表示されません。さらに掘り下げた後、 @import ファイルにエラーがある場合、エラーは報告されないようです。

私の単調なタスク構成コードは次のようになります。

0 投票する
3 に答える
4853 参照

ruby - Ubuntu 12.04でコンパスが機能しない

この問題は、次の問題に似ています。

しかし、コンパスは機能しません。他の人が報告した PATH の問題ではありません。

標準パッケージでエラーが発生しました。

標準パッケージ:sudo apt-get install ruby-compass

代わりに宝石を使用しました:

宝石のインストール:sudo gem install compass

コンソール出力:

compass --version:

Errno::ENOENT on line 25 of /usr/lib/ruby/vendor_ruby/sass/../compass/version.rb: No such file or directory - /usr/lib/ruby/vendor_ruby/sass/../compass/../../VERSION.yml

compass watch:

LoadError on line 122 of /usr/lib/ruby/vendor_ruby/sass/../compass/configuration/data.rb: no such file to load -- compass/import-once/activate

コンパスを正しく機能させることができません。

0 投票する
1 に答える
1697 参照

angularjs - AngularJs フルスタック インストールに ng-grid と compass を追加する

ここのフルスタック インストーラーを使用して AngularJS をインストールしました: https://github.com/DaftMonk/generator-angular-fullstack

ng-grid を含めたいと思います。どうすればいいですか?npm install ng-gridファイルをnode_modulesディレクトリにコピーしたものをすでに実行しました。index.html ファイルを更新するだけでよいですか、それとも Grunt ファイルを手動で更新する必要がありますか? もしそうなら、誰かが私を導くことができますか?私を助けることができるものをオンラインで見つけることができません。

アプリで最初に @font-face の使用を開始したいので、コンパスにも同じことが当てはまると思います (上記と同じ方法を使用して既にコンパスをインストールしています)。私は以前に数回コンパスを使用しましたが、この種のセットアップでは使用しませんでした...

ありがとう :)

アップデート

ng-grid を含める方法を考え出しました。プロジェクトのディレクトリ内のターミナルでこれを行う必要がありました。

これにより、ng-grid ファイルが /bower_components/ にインストールされるだけでなく、プロジェクトのルートにある bower.json も更新されるため、実行するgrunt serveと、index.html ページに css & js インクルードが自動的に追加されます。ng-grid を使用してテーブルを正常に表示できるようになりました:)

ただし、コンパスを正常にインストールする方法はまだわかっていません。試してみbower install compass-mixins --save-devましたが、_fonts.scss ファイルを保存するとエラーが発生します。コンパスファイルが見つからないというエラーです。たぶんパスが間違っているかもしれませんが、それを一番上に置くべきだとどこかで読みました(それまたは単に@import "compass";)。フォント ファイルのパスも間違っている可能性がありますが、コンパスを実行できるようになったら調査する必要があります)。